Интерференционное моделирование

Этот пример показывает, что моделирование интерференции в наклоне передает ссылку спутниковой связи по каналу с помощью Communications Toolbox™.

Введение

Интерференция сигнала является сложением нежелательных сигналов к желаемому сигналу и является типичной проблемой во многих системах связи. Некоторые примеры интерференции:

  1. Сосуществование 5G и форм волны LTE в тех же или подобных диапазонах частот приводит к одной форме волны, вмешивающейся в другую форму волны

  2. Сигналы со вторичной базовой станции, вмешивающейся в сигнал с первичной базовой станции в мобильном устройстве

  3. Нисходящая смежная спутниковая интерференция происходит, когда наземная антенна получения получает значительные уровни сигнала от лучей смежных спутников

  4. Интерференция происходит, когда спутник получает и ретранслирует сильный восходящий сигнал от вторичной наземной станции

Моделирование таких интерференционных сценариев позволяет вам анализировать их удар на производительность системы и проектировать migitation стратегии.

Системный Setup

Этот пример моделирует согнутую ссылку спутниковой связи трубопроводов и иллюстрирует, как смоделировать восходящий интерференционный сценарий. Согнутая ссылка трубопровода состоит из восходящего канала с наземной станции на спутник, который действует как повторитель и передает в нисходящем направлении к другой наземной станции, не выполняя обработки битного уровня. Спутниковый транспондер получает первичный сигнал и вмешивающийся сигнал от вторичной наземной станции. Объединенный сигнал является ретрансляцией спутником, полученным и обработанным в наземной станции.

Блок Signal Aggregator изображает эффективный подход, чтобы объединить основное устройство и вмешивающиеся сигналы в основной полосе. Блок Signal Aggregator сконфигурирован, чтобы интерполировать два сигнала так, чтобы получившаяся частота дискретизации сигналов не гарантировала потери спектрального содержимого, когда сигналы будут частотой, переключенной, чтобы смоделировать интерференционный сценарий. Затем это применяет заданные сдвиги частоты на сигналы и комбинирует их в один сигнал. Блок позволяет моделировать различной суммы перекрытия сигнала, чтобы симулировать различную серьезность интерференции. Следующая блок-схема иллюстрирует обработку SignalAggregator:

Системная симуляция

Каждый из этих двух сгенерированных модулированных сигналов имеет пропускную способность 500 кГц, как замечено в осциллографе Спектра Сигнала Tx. 'Желаемый выходной параметр' частоты центра блока Signal Aggregator устанавливается до спектрального перекрытия модели 100 кГц. Это спектральное перекрытие замечено в Спектре Сигнала Rx, который показывает спектры сигналов, полученных в спутниковом получателе транспондера и наземной станции.

Немного коэффициента ошибок 0 показывает, что производительность системы не ухудшается этой суммой интерференции. Кроме того, Полученное Сигнальное созвездие в получателе наземной станции хорошо кластеризируется вокруг ссылочного созвездия QPSK первичного сигнала с низкой RMS EVM.

modelName = 'InterferenceModelingExample';
open_system(modelName);
sim(modelName);

Увеличьте эффект взаимодействия путем увеличения спектрального перекрытия между двумя сигналами. Увеличенная интерференция ухудшает производительность системы, как замечено по ненулевой частоте ошибок по битам и более распространенному полученному сигнальному созвездию с более высокой RMS EVM.

set_param([modelName '/Signal Aggregator'], 'CenterFrequency', '[0 360e3]');
sim(modelName);

close_system(modelName, 0);

Итоговое и дальнейшее исследование

Этот пример иллюстрирует метод к интерференции сигнала модели, которая распространена во многих системах радиосвязей. Основанный на подсистеме блок показывает необходимую обработку интерполяции, сдвига частоты и объединения сигнала, требуемого симулировать различные интерференционные сценарии. Другие способы исследовать интерференцию с этой моделью включают:

  1. Используя сгенерированные модулированные сигналы с различной пропускной способностью

  2. Активация и деактивация интерференции с помощью переключателя в 'Вмешивающейся' подсистеме Сигнала

  3. Моделирование больше чем двух сгенерированных модулированных сигналов и больше чем одного вмешивающегося сигнала

  4. Моделирование различной суммы интерференции путем установки параметров блока Signal Aggregator соответственно

  5. Моделирование различных подходов, чтобы минимизировать удар интерференции в спутниковом получателе транспондера и наземной станции

Экспериментируйте с блоком Signal Aggregator и возможно измените обработку, необходимую для конкретного интерференционного сценария. В режиме Interpolation 'Auto' блок Signal Aggregator интерполирует два сигнала, таким образом, что содержимое частоты исходных сигналов не искажено после того, как они - переключенная частота. Можно также интерполировать основополосные входные сигналы к уровню, которого вы желаете перед использованием блока Signal Aggregator и не используете 'Ни один' режим Interpolation блока, который не выполнит интерполяции. Этот пример использует два сигнала, но блок может обработать любое количество входных сигналов, если они конкатенированы в матрицу.

'Многополосная Генерация Сигнала' пример иллюстрирует Систему SignalAggregator object™, чтобы выполнить подобную обработку как блок Signal Aggregator в MATLAB®.

Для просмотра документации необходимо авторизоваться на сайте